Virginia’s premier leadership learning organization for pre-K through 12th grade student leaders from public and private schools

The Virginia Student Councils Association (VSCA) is a leadership learning organization for student leaders from private and public schools throughout the Commonwealth. VSCA provides learning experiences in leadership and opportunities to practice the citizenship skills necessary for effective participation in our democratic society. In preparation for VSCA's 100th Convention, which will happen in a few years, VSCA has begun collecting memorabilia from past years. We are particularly interested in convention programs, photos, t-shirt designs, and old memorabilia from the early 2000s and before. If you have anything in an old scrapbook or box in your basement please consider scanning it in or taking a photo of it and sending it to [email protected]. A short video clip of what your involvement in VSCA meant to you or a favorite memory would also be welcome. Help us do a special presentation at the 100th Convention!

In addition to food drives in their local communities, VSCA delegates made reusable bags from T-shirts to donate to food pantries as part of the state service project.
